Sustainable Hardwood Sourcing: What You Need to Know


Among one of the most important facets of sustainable hardwood flooring is responsible sourcing. Moral distributors follow guidelines established by organizations such as the Forest Stewardship Council (FSC) and the Sustainable Forestry Initiative (SFI). These certifications make sure that the wood used in floor covering products is collected properly, keeping environmental balance and protecting against over-logging.


Recovered wood has actually also become a leading option for sustainability-minded homeowners. Recovered from old barns, storage facilities, and historic buildings, recovered hardwood flooring brings personality and uniqueness to any type of area while removing the need for new tree harvesting.


An additional ingenious choice obtaining popularity is engineered hardwood. Unlike strong timber floor covering, which consists of a single piece of lumber, engineered timber attributes numerous layers, reducing the general need for slow-growing hardwood species. By using a smaller sized quantity of solid wood and integrating it with sustainable materials, this choice supplies the same beauty with a reduced ecological impact.


The Benefits of Eco-Friendly Hardwood Flooring


The benefits of choosing sustainable hardwood flooring surpass its environmental impact. House owners are increasingly acknowledging the practical benefits of these flooring alternatives, consisting of longevity, boosted indoor air top quality, and long-lasting expense savings.


Numerous traditional floor covering products have unpredictable organic substances (VOCs), which can release unsafe gases into the air gradually. Eco-friendly hardwood floorings use all-natural, safe finishes that advertise healthier indoor air, making them excellent for family members and individuals with allergic reactions or respiratory system sensitivities.


Resilience is another important variable to think about. With proper maintenance and treatment, premium wood floors can last for decades, lowering the demand for constant substitutes and reducing waste. Water-Based Finishes for a Safer Home


Traditional finishes often contain rough chemicals that add to indoor air pollution. In reaction, many manufacturers have actually transitioned to water-based surfaces that are low in VOCs, making certain a much healthier home without compromising on the safety high qualities of the finish.


Bamboo and Cork: The Rising Stars


Although practically not hardwood, bamboo and cork have actually ended up being popular choices because of their rapid regrowth and sustainability. Bamboo expands significantly faster than typical hardwood trees, making it an eco-friendly choice that mimics the heat and allure of traditional timber floors.
